A Love Gamble: Betting on Us

Leonel García's song "Bet On Me," featuring Sabino and KORDELYA, is a romantic and sensual exploration of love and trust. The repeated phrase "Bet on me" serves as a metaphor for the commitment and faith one places in a relationship. The lyrics invite a partner to take a chance on love, suggesting that the rewards of such a gamble are worth the risk. The imagery of swimming in sheets and the sea-like quality of the bed creates a sense of intimacy and comfort, emphasizing the idea of a safe haven within the relationship.

The song's verses delve into the nuances of a deep connection between two people. The lyrics describe the allure of waking up next to someone special and the desire to escape loneliness through shared moments. The metaphors of being a fish caught by an alluring bait or the moon captivated by its night sky reflect the irresistible pull of love and attraction. These vivid images highlight the emotional depth and passion that characterize the relationship, making it clear that the bond is both physical and emotional.

The collaboration with Sabino and KORDELYA adds layers to the song, with each artist bringing their unique style and perspective. The playful and poetic language used throughout the song captures the essence of a relationship that is both tender and intense. The lyrics suggest that by betting on each other, the couple can overcome any obstacles and find fulfillment in their shared journey. This theme of mutual trust and commitment resonates with listeners, reminding them of the beauty and complexity of love.
